Output 2d23e9198b1f7cd35a839e9b83df52ce645630e999678fc6eaf3fb2c4acb9355:0

value
11988927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 995f845eb6c70eab21cafd6a3f402498adbcd222 OP_EQUAL
address
3FfyjY41kjzRVGW4RsJa9u6yukPTX1bZvW
transaction
2d23e9198b1f7cd35a839e9b83df52ce645630e999678fc6eaf3fb2c4acb9355
spent
true